推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
本文介绍了如何使用自动化测试工具来生成基于代码注释的测试框架。我们需要一个能够识别代码注释的语言模型,如Claude或T5,然后将文本转换为代码。我们可以编写脚本来生成测试用例,这些用例包含了所有可能的条件和场景,并且涵盖了代码中的每个部分。,,我们可以利用这个自动化测试框架进行单元测试、集成测试和系统测试,以确保我们的软件产品符合预期的需求。通过这种方式,我们可以更快地发现并修复错误,提高开发效率和质量。
在软件开发领域,自动化测试工具和方法已经成为提高软件质量的重要手段,传统的手工编写测试脚本的方式往往耗时费力,并且容易出错,近年来,越来越多的研究者开始关注自动化的自动化测试技术,尤其是对于复杂系统的自动化测试。
代码注释作为软件中的重要组成部分,被广泛应用于自动化测试中,通过分析代码注释,可以快速定位问题所在,从而大大提升测试效率,由于代码注释通常包含详细的说明和示例,这为开发者提供了良好的学习资源,有助于提高编程能力。
为了实现这一目标,本文将详细介绍如何使用代码注释生成工具来帮助我们自动化测试,我们将讨论一些常用的代码注释生成技术和工具,以及它们的应用场景,我们也将会探讨如何利用这些工具来改善我们的测试过程,提高测试质量和效率。
我们需要了解什么是代码注释,代码注释是一种位于程序代码旁边的文字描述,用于解释或指导代码的功能、用途等,它可以帮助程序员理解代码的意图和实现方式,同时也方便其他开发者理解和维护代码。
我们来了解一下代码注释生成的技术,代码注释生成是指从原始代码中提取有用的注释信息的过程,常见的代码注释生成技术包括语法解析、词法分析、语义分析等,语法解析是从源代码中识别出有效的注释;词法分析则是从源代码中抽取有效单词;而语义分析则是在词法分析的基础上,对词汇进行解析,找出其含义和功能。
在实际应用中,我们可以使用代码注释生成工具来自动提取注释信息,我们可以通过编写一个简单的脚本来检查代码注释的有效性,然后将其与标准的代码注释格式进行比较,以确定是否符合要求,如果不符合,则需要手动修正。
除了代码注释生成技术外,还有许多其他的自动化测试技术可以用来改进测试过程,单元测试、集成测试、系统测试等都是重要的测试类型,它们分别针对不同的阶段和范围,能够有效地检测程序的正确性和稳定性,除此之外,还有一些特殊的自动化测试技术,如性能测试、安全测试、用户界面测试等,它们专门针对特定的需求和场景,旨在发现并修复可能存在的缺陷和错误。
虽然自动化测试仍是一个不断发展的领域,但随着技术的进步和创新,我们相信未来的测试环境会更加高效和可靠,通过不断地探索和实践,我们可以期待更多的新技术和方法,为我们提供更优秀的自动化测试解决方案。
关键词:
- 代码注释
- 自动化测试
- 测试脚本
- 手工测试
- 原始代码
- 代码解析
- 软件开发
- 程序设计
- 开发人员
- 编程语言
- 技术创新
- 人工智能
- 集成测试
- 安全测试
- 用户界面测试
- 性能测试
- 模拟测试
- 单元测试
- 内部测试
- 系统测试
- 数据驱动测试
- 变量测试
- 构建测试
- 负载测试
- 流程测试
- 复杂系统
- 效率提高
- 时间管理
- 教育培训
- 文档写作
- 团队协作
- 技术交流
- 学习资源
- 项目管理
- 测试计划
- 测试策略
- 测试文档
- 测试流程
- 测试报告
- 测试工具
- 测试评估
本文标签属性:
AI:ai客服系统
2. 自动化测试框架:自动化测试框架结构
Claude代码注释生成:代码注释自动生成